Why "empty-div" don't change background-color? | Sololearn: Learn to code for FREE!
New course! Every coder should learn Generative AI!
Try a free lesson
0

Why "empty-div" don't change background-color?

div.empty-div { position: relative; background-color:blue; height: 100px; width: 100px; margin: 30px; padding: 10px; border: 1px solid black; } div.green-div { position: absolute; background-color: #8bc34a; border: 1px solid white; width:100%; height:100%; top:-1px; left:-1px; } div.green-div:hover{ transform: rotate(25deg); transform-origin: 0% 100%; -webkit-transform: rotate(25deg); -webkit-transform-origin: 0% 100%; transition:transform 3s ease-in-out; } <div class="empty-div"> <div class="green-div"></div> </div>

31st Jan 2019, 4:22 PM
Andriy Halychanivskyi
Andriy Halychanivskyi - avatar
4 Answers
+ 1
It's changed to blue, but you can't see it, because the green-div is on top of the empty-div.
31st Jan 2019, 5:16 PM
Boris Batinkov
Boris Batinkov - avatar
+ 1
Use higher z-index for the green div.
31st Jan 2019, 5:40 PM
Boris Batinkov
Boris Batinkov - avatar
+ 1
It's alive) Thanks.
31st Jan 2019, 5:56 PM
Andriy Halychanivskyi
Andriy Halychanivskyi - avatar
0
How can i solve it?
31st Jan 2019, 5:22 PM
Andriy Halychanivskyi
Andriy Halychanivskyi - avatar